The India capacitive sensor market is experiencing growth as capacitive sensors find applications in touchscreens, proximity detection, and position sensing. Capacitive sensors offer high sensitivity and reliability, making them essential in consumer electronics, automotive, and industrial automation. With the increasing integration of capacitive touchscreens in smartphones, tablets, and other devices, the demand for capacitive sensors is on the rise. Furthermore, the adoption of capacitive sensors in automotive safety and infotainment systems is contributing to market growth, offering opportunities for manufacturers to serve the India market.
The India Capacitive Sensor market is experiencing robust growth driven by several key factors. Capacitive sensors, known for their precision and sensitivity, have diverse applications in consumer electronics, automotive, industrial automation, and robotics. The primary driver for this market is the increasing integration of capacitive sensors in smartphones, tablets, and touch-sensitive user interfaces. The demand for more intuitive and responsive touchscreens in consumer electronics is boosting the adoption of capacitive technology. Furthermore, the automotive sector is employing capacitive sensors for applications like touch panels and proximity sensing, enhancing user experience and safety. In the industrial sector, capacitive sensors are used for object detection, level sensing, and quality control, contributing to their growing popularity.
The India capacitive sensor market faces several challenges. One of the primary concerns is achieving high sensitivity and precision in capacitive touch and proximity sensing. Users expect accurate touch control and reliable proximity detection in various applications, from smartphones to industrial automation. Calibration and drift over time can affect the accuracy and reliability of capacitive sensors. Additionally, ensuring compatibility and integration with different devices and operating systems is crucial but can be complex due to the diverse technology landscape in India. Environmental factors and interference can also affect capacitive sensor performance, requiring robust solutions for diverse conditions. Finally, ensuring that capacitive sensor technology remains cost-effective and accessible to a wide range of industries and consumers is an ongoing challenge in the India market.
Capacitive sensors, widely used in consumer electronics and automotive applications, faced production challenges early in the pandemic. A slow recovery was observed as industries adapted to the new normal, focusing on hygiene and touchless interfaces.
In the capacitive sensor market, companies like Texas Instruments, Analog Devices, and Cypress Semiconductor (now part of Infineon Technologies) are significant players. They design and manufacture capacitive sensing solutions for applications such as touchscreens, proximity sensing, and more.
